第47页,共256页。 显示 2,560 条结果 (0.048 秒)
仪表盘筛选器相关宏
说明:本文档的示例代码仅适用于本文档中的示例报表/场景。若实际报表/场景与示例代码无法完全适配(如使用功能不一致,或多个宏代码冲突等),需根据实际需求开发代码。 适用版本:V10.5.15版本 需求一: 在仪表盘中使用参数或筛选器时,实现限制用户能选择筛选器值的数量,比如只允许选择两个,超过两个弹窗提示。 生效范围: 参数下拉多选、筛选器下拉多选、参数下拉树多选 效果: 1、勾选<=2个时,正常筛选; 2、勾选>3个时,勾选完了会收起下拉备选项面板,收起完了之后会弹出提示框:“参数选择超过2个”,不控制数据刷新SQL数据集
。 纯SQL问题的解答: SQL数据集可以是纯SQL语句,但是如果在SQL数据集中用到“参数”、“用户属性”、“系统函数”等系统资源,必须把资源拖到SQL语句对应的位置,不能手写。 包含这类资源的SQL数据集就不是纯SQL。 嵌套问题的解答: SQL数据集需要嵌套运行。 如文本语句select … 业务主题、语义层定义等操作。 技术人员可以先在数据库中写好SQL并执行通过,然后把这个SQL语句复制到SQL数据集中,并从左侧拖拽参数等对象到相应的位置。 书写SQL数据集后,一定要进行检测输出字段类型操作。 界面介绍 界面介绍.png “SQL数据集”界面主要分为以下几个区域: 可选资源区:该区列出了所有电子表格⬝ URL链接
3、对URL链接进行美化调整 调整控件的大小、位置等。拖拽控件选中状态下的四周显示的圆圈,用于调整控件的大小,如图: image2019-2-15 11:7:29.png 4、设置参数排版 点击工具栏的 参数排版 按钮,弹出“参数面板布局”窗口,对参数进行排版。 1、被嵌入的报表的参数也能在该“参数面板布局”窗口进行排版。 2、电子表格的参数和被嵌入的电子表格参数相同时,电子表格的参数会和嵌入的电子表格的参数进行合并 (注:这里的合并是指在参数面板中合并,同时这个合并的参数在嵌入的电子表格中还是会显示) 若不想嵌入的电子表格中显示这个参数,可以通过以下两种方案实现: 如需要隐藏内嵌报表的参数Excel融合分析-工具栏介绍
如何刷新数据,清空数据 选择参数刷新 选择参数值执行数据集查询结果,加载拖拽到表格的字段下的数据。 清空数据 清空报表中“刷新数据”加载的字段数据,恢复字段的初始状态。 页面设置 打开“页面设置”窗口,可对“报表设置、报表类型、报表水印、工具栏设置、表头表尾设置”进行设置。 清空本地 … %E8%A1%A8%E6%A0%BC%E4%BA%91%E5%9B%BE%E8%A1%A8-%E5%85%B1%E4%BA%AB 参数设置 引用参数 在指定的单元格中获取当前报表参数的值;当切换参数值时,引用参数的单元格数据会随着参数值变化。 Excel融合分析工具栏引用参数、参数排版、默认参数介绍即席查询-注意事项
数据来源为业务主题或数据源的即席查询可对参数、过滤器进行以下设置: 1、即席查询报表保存后不可切换数据源。 2、若使用自助数据集抽取到高速缓存库,基于高速缓存库创建创建即席查询,若需要基于高速缓存库创建分析并且使用自助数据集中创建的计算字段的话,在高速缓存库中要创建对应的计算字段。 参数设置 参数设置用于设置打开即席查询时参数的默认取值。 设置方法:在工具栏中单击 参数(参数.png) 按钮,默认显示“参数设置”窗口,如下图所示: image2021-9-23_17-3-13.png 该窗口有如下设置项: 设置项 说明 使用参数默认值 用于设置报表再次打开时,参数项或条件项自定义任务
(java.text.SimpleDateFormat); //初始化参数设置:枚举"销售时间",固定"产品类别"和"销售区域"参数值。 var reportParamSetting = [ {id:"OutputParameter.I2c90905413dd56e40113dd6a106c0073.销售时间", value:"$枚举值 … : "I2c949e121d27be5d011d27c3babd0017" }).resourceHandle; //设置报表参数。 var enumerateParamValuesOutput = execute('enumerateParamValues', { resourceHandle资源离线
把一些资源离线到移动应用上,这样用户可以设置每次登录的时候自动下载离线包,这样在没有网络的时候,也可以看到最新的离线资源。 image2021-8-25_19-52-52.png 任务类型为“资源离线”的“任务详细设置区”分为:报表设置、导出设置。 报表设置:选择需要导出的资源,并对其参数导出取值范围进行设置。 导出设置:资源导出类型、路径等导出相关的设置。 报表设置 选择需要导出的资源,并对其参数导出取值范围进行设置。 image2021-8-25_19-54-22.png 设置导出资源时的“报表设置”主要分为两个页签:参数列表、取值范围。 参数列表 资源离线时需要对参数进行设置数据模型行权限
3 通过SQL查询设置数据权限 在SQL查询的where条件中设置数据权限表达式,实现方法请参见:SQL查询。 4 数据模型参数控制数据权限 1、数据模型的查询必须含有参数。 2、数据模型 查询的参数必须在数据模型参数设置中定义好与“用户属性”或“函数”的关联。 数据模型中通过在参数定义中应用“用户属性 https://wiki.smartbi.com.cn/pages/viewpage.action?pageId=44499231”和“系统函数”来实现数据权限设置:将当前用户的属性与参数进行关联后,达到控制用户数据权限的目的。 示例:当前登录用户只允许查看其所属区域的数据 4.1 使用用户属性实现手机-离线
在线打开 方式,如图: image2019-10-15 17:32:20.png 离线设置 离线设置主要是对资源离线在参数和数据量上的预设置。 系统选项设置 系统支持PC端对离线资源的资源大小进行限制,包括:参数枚举最大数量、最大翻页数量。 切换到“系统运维”界面,找到快捷菜单 系统选项 ,进入“系统选项”界面,在 移动端 下对离线进行设置,如图: 347.png 离线设置 说明 参数枚举最大数量 设置离线资源所有参数或参数组合的最大数量。 最大翻页 设置离线资源的最大页数。 在线 离线 在线打开资源,展示所有数据: image2019-10-16 11手机-离线
image2019-10-15 17:33:4.png,弹出下级菜单,选择 离线,如图: image2019-10-15 17:32:50.png 被离线的资源支持切换 在线打开 方式,如图: image2019-10-15 17:32:20.png 离线设置 离线设置主要是对资源离线在参数和数据量上的预设置。 系统选项设置 系统支持PC端对离线资源的资源大小进行限制,包括:参数枚举最大数量、最大翻页数量。 切换到“系统运维”界面,找到快捷菜单 系统选项 ,进入“系统选项”界面,在 移动端 下对离线进行设置,如图: image2022-2-18_17-9-22.png 离线设置 说明 参数